Brands are using AR for virtual try-ons, letting customers see how furniture looks in their living room or how makeup appears on their skin before making a purchase. VR takes this a step further, creating entire brand worlds where users can explore, interact, and even play games within a narrative space. For example, imagine a cosmetics brand launching a VR showroom where users can “walk” through different makeup looks, try products virtually, and even attend live masterclasses,all from their smartphone. This level of immersion not only boosts engagement but also builds a deeper emotional connection with the brand. Beyond traditional metrics like likes, shares, and comments, brands now have access to sophisticated analytics powered by AI. ### Real-Time Brand Tracking AI-powered image recognition can automatically detect your brand’s logo, products, and mentions across digital platforms,even in user-generated content. This allows you to monitor your brand’s presence in real time, gauge sentiment, and identify emerging trends or issues before they escalate. ### Deep Content Insights AI can analyze which visuals perform best, which narratives resonate most, and even predict future trends based on historical data. This enables you to optimize your content strategy on the fly, doubling down on what works and pivoting away from what doesn’t. To master personalization strategies, **digital marketing offline course in Mumbai** can provide practical insights into using AI for tailored marketing. ## Business Case Studies: Real-World Examples Let’s bring these concepts to life with real-world examples: ### Sephora’s Virtual Artist Sephora, a global beauty retailer, faced a common challenge in the cosmetics industry: customers wanted to try products before buying, but in-store sampling wasn’t always possible,especially during the pandemic. Sephora needed a way to recreate the try-before-you-buy experience online, while also standing out in a crowded market. The Solution: Sephora launched Virtual Artist, an AR-powered tool that lets users “try on” thousands of makeup products using their smartphone camera. The app uses advanced facial recognition and AI to apply virtual makeup in real time, allowing users to experiment with different looks, shades, and styles without ever touching a physical product. But Sephora didn’t stop there. They integrated the tool with their e-commerce platform, so users could seamlessly add products to their cart directly from the app. They also encouraged users to share their virtual makeovers on social media, turning each session into a potential piece of user-generated content. The Results: Virtual Artist wasn’t just a novelty,it drove real business results. Engagement soared, with users spending significantly more time on the app and website. Conversion rates increased as customers felt more confident in their purchases. And the flood of user-generated content amplified Sephora’s reach, turning customers into brand advocates.
